ip http enable

User level: supervisor
Use the ip http enable command to enable HTTP access to the device.
The syntax for this command is:
ip http enable
Example:
P330-N# ip http enable
Done!

ip icmp redirect

User level: supervisor
Use the ip icmp redirect command to enable ICMP redirects via the device.
The syntax for this command is:
ip icmp redirect
Example:
P330-N# ip icmp redirect
Done!

ip simulate

User level: supervisor
This command applies to the P334T-ML only when it is in device mode
"Layer2".
Use the ip simulate command to check the policy for a simulated packet. The
command contains the addressed list number, and the packet parameters.
The syntax for this command is:
ip simulate <policy-list-number> [<priority>] [<dscp-
value>]<source> <destination> [<protocol> [<source port>
<destination port> [<established>]]]
